Subject: Memtrace cut-over complete

Team,

Cut-over to Memtrace v2 for GPU memory profiling finished last night. Old v1 agents are disabled; any tickets referencing v1 dashboards should be closed as resolved-by-migration. Sampling overhead is now under 2% and allocation traces include kernel names. Known gap: profiles older than 30 days were not migrated. Point customers at the v2 docs for setup questions. For reference when troubleshooting, the agent now runs with the following configuration.

settings of bagaf-bawip:
[aldax]
port = 5000
region = south-4
host = aldax.brasklabs.corp
team = brivan
timeout_ms = 2000
retries = 2

## Break-Glass Access: ChipTrace Reader Fleet

The ChipTrace timing-chip readers used at the Larkmoor Marathon hold their calibration store behind the Fennel credential vault. If the vault becomes unreachable during a live race, operators may invoke break-glass access after notifying the security duty lead. All uses are logged and reviewed within 24 hours. Break-glass unlock requires the recovery passphrase recorded below.

unlock words, fafog-tajop: fendor-kasix

Team — Meridex billing worker moves to blue-green this cycle. Green pool takes 5% of invoice jobs starting Monday; full cutover Thursday if error rates hold. Rollback is one flag flip, no DB changes. Ledger writes are idempotent, so duplicate processing during overlap is safe. Bring questions to the weekly sync. Green pool is pinned to the build referenced below.

build token for tawif-bahip: htk31_68bba16e1afabfef4ecc69408c06f16

Ticket #: Export timezones wrong in Ledgerline reports

Severity: High. Customers in the Vastermark region report scheduled report exports timestamped in UTC despite account-level timezone settings. Affects CSV and PDF paths; dashboard display is correct. Workaround for support: advise customers the data is accurate, only labels shift. Fix targeted for the next Ledgerline patch. When responding to affected tickets, cite the build token below.

trace token, bawep-fahof: htk6_262092